The central African regional CEMAC bloc is unlikely to fully deliver on its fiscal consolidation and debt sustainability agenda, as its respective national governments prioritise political patronage and regime survival over fiscal and monetary prudence. Failure to successfully implement IMF-mandated reforms is likely to trigger a devaluation of the CEMAC currency, which would in turn sharply increase non-payment risks across key sectors.
